Once this is complete, add the KDF 55 Media next (marked Media #2) in the same manner.
Use all of the KDF 55 media provided.
Next, add the Coconut Shell Activated Carbon (marked Media #3) in the same manner. Use
all of the media provided. Using a small scoop to add the media slowly will help reduce
dust.
Finally, add the Catalytic Carbon (marked Media #4), and the Inert beads (marked Media#5)
in the same manner. Use all of the media provided.
Depending on the capacity of the system, there will only be enough media to fill the tank to
about 1/2 to 3/4 full. This is normal. The media tank should never be filled to the top of the
tank as the remaining space, known as the “freeboard,” is necessary for the media to have
room to expand during the service cycle.
Once you have finished adding the media to the tank, remove the tape from the distributor
tube. Be careful not to pull upwards on the riser tube while doing this as it is important that
the distributor remain in its recess at the bottom of the tank.
Fill the media tank with water up to within a couple of inches of the top of the tank. This will
allow the media to pre-soak, thereby preventing media loss during the initial backwash.
